WebJul 28, 2016 · Definition and description of various physical properties, ... (uniformity index) is another computed variable that expresses relative particle size variation. In practice, UI values within the range of 40–60 indicate that fertilizer particles are uniform in size. The larger the UI value, the more uniform in particle size variation of a product. WebApr 1, 2011 · Drug-substance uniformity is an important consideration for the final step in the manufacture of drug substance/active pharmaceutical ingredient. Uniformity studies are necessary to ensure that the entire contents of the batch are homogenous and that the drug substance specification sample is representative of the batch.

WebDec 29, 2024 · In my experience, 'homogeneous' is related to mixture, a property of a multi constituent body, and 'uniform' a property of a a single entity. Example: Eletric field can be uniform and a distribution of matter can be homogeneous. In fact, the general meaning of 'homogeneous' is: of the same kind; alike; consisting of parts all of the same kind. WebJan 1, 2024 · Definition. The coefficient of uniformity is a crude shape parameter and is a dimensionless ratio of the diameters of grains of sediment or particles of soil used to distinguish between well-graded and poorly graded coarse-grained soil using results from laboratory tests of grain size distribution.
